Total knee replacement surgery is a major procedure that requires significant recovery time. Many factors, including age, health, and occupational demands, influence how long one might need off work. On average, people take six to twelve weeks off, but some may need more. Rehabilitation is crucial, and early mobility can speed up recovery. This article explores insights on average recovery times, tips to manage your leave, and how to prepare for a smooth transition back to work.
